Treatment of spinal osteochondrosis

Osteochondrosis is a degenerative-dystrophic disease of the spine and surrounding tissues.The dystrophic process means malnutrition, and degeneration means premature aging, changes in the structure and properties of tissues.The degenerative process is involutive, that is, the natural aging process of the body.However, when exposed to various adverse factors, it accelerates, leading to the development of this disease.

Causes of the development of osteochondrosis

1. Excessive charges

Degenerative processes in the intervertebral discs are considered a mismatch between their strength characteristics and the loads applied to them.Increased stress on the spine includes lifting weights, prolonged standing in the same position (sitting, standing), sudden movements, jumping from heights, injuries, curvature of the spine, incorrect posture and excess body weight.

As a result of excessive load, trauma occurs in the spinal structures.Particularly sensitive to overload are the intervertebral discs, which perform the function of absorbing shocks and, together with the fascial joints, provide movement in the spine.

2. Malnutrition of the intervertebral disc

Intervertebral discs do not have their own blood vessels and are nourished by the diffusion of interstitial fluid from the surrounding tissues.The diffusion process is facilitated by the motor activity of the spine and surrounding muscles.

Therefore, prolonged restriction of movements in the spine, sedentary work and physical inactivity are associated with a decrease in trophism of the intervertebral disc and lead to the development of osteochondrosis.

3. Other factors

Hereditary predisposition, metabolic disorders, hormonal changes, somatic diseases.

Under the influence of these factors, blood circulation and metabolic processes in the spine are disrupted and the hydration of the intervertebral disc is reduced.In the fibrous ring of the disc, the fibrous fibers disintegrate, microcracks and fissures appear, which contributes to the migration of the nucleus pulposus and the formation of protrusion or herniation of the intervertebral disc.

The bulging disc irritates the sensitive nerve roots of the spinal nerves, causing pain in the back or along the involved nerve fibers.Reflex tension and spasm of the surrounding muscles develops, which is also accompanied by pain, a feeling of stiffness in the back and limitation of movements.

The changes appearing in the surrounding tissues in the form of tension in the muscles of the back, functional blocks and irritation of the nerve roots contribute to the worsening of the existing disorders of blood microcirculation and metabolic changes, causing the formation of a closed pathological circle of the development of spinal osteochondrosis.

Types of osteochondrosis

Depending on the location, osteochondrosis of the cervical, thoracic or lumbar spine is distinguished.When all departments are involved, they talk about widespread osteochondrosis of the spine.

The middle region is most often affected, accounting for about half of all cases of osteochondrosis.This is due to the fact that the lower parts of the spine experience a greater static load compared to other parts.

The second most common location is the cervical region.It accounts for about 1/4 of osteochondrosis cases.This part of the spine suffers most often due to the forced position of the head in one position - prolonged sitting at the computer, sedentary work, monotonous physical work.

The development of osteochondrosis in the thoracic spine is associated with limited mobility in this segment, which is fixed by the costosternal frame.

Symptoms of spinal osteochondrosis

Symptoms of osteochondrosis are divided into two main groups:

Local symptomsas pain in the back or in a certain part of it: pain in the neck, in the lower back, between the shoulders.Local symptoms also include tension, stiffness of the back muscles, a feeling of heaviness and discomfort.

Long-term symptomsthe appearance of which is associated with involvement in the process of the nervous or vascular system of the spine, which is responsible for the innervation and blood supply of certain structures of the body.

Osteochondrosis of the cervical spine is characterized by:pain in the neck, in the occipital region, in the shoulder girdle, in the collar area.The pain may radiate to the arm, shoulder, elbow joint or hand, accompanied by a feeling of numbness in the arm or "creeping" and limited mobility in the joints of the upper limbs.

Vertebral artery syndrome often accompanies osteochondrosis of the spine in this section.It appears as a result of compression or spasm of the vertebral artery, which passes through the transverse processes of the cervical vertebrae and is included in the blood supply to the brain.Vertebral artery syndrome is manifested by throbbing headaches, ringing in the head and dizziness.

Osteochondrosis of the thoracic spinemanifests itself with pain between the shoulder blades, in the back of the chest, which can spread along the intercostal spaces in the form of intercostal neuralgia, in the front of the chest, simulating heart pain, in this case it is necessary to exclude the cardiac nature of the pain.

When the lower thoracic vertebrae are involved, the pain can move to the front abdominal wall, in the abdominal area, simulating diseases of the internal organs.

For osteochondrosis of the lumbar regionthe pain is localized in the lower back, in the buttocks, spreads down the leg and may be accompanied by a feeling of numbness, tingling, convulsive tremors of the leg muscles, their atrophy and dysfunction of the pelvic organs.

Osteochondrosis of the spine is characterized by chronic back pain, which may intensify at night, with prolonged sitting or standing, or after physical activity.

Diagnosis of osteochondrosis

The diagnosis of spinal osteochondrosis is based on the study of patients' complaints, collection of the anamnesis of the disease, clinical, neurological and orthopedic examination of the patient.

If necessary, laboratory or instrumental diagnostic methods are prescribed, such as radiography, magnetic resonance of the spine (MRI), computed tomography (CT), Dopplerography of the neck and intracranial vessels, electrocardiography.Detailed diagnosis is necessary to rule out more serious diseases of the spine, to identify complications of osteochondrosis and to choose optimal treatment tactics for osteochondrosis.

Prevention of osteochondrosis

As you know, the best way to treat a disease is to prevent it.In order to prevent the development of osteochondrosis, the issues of its prevention must begin to be addressed in early childhood.

Timely examinations by a pediatric orthopedist enable timely detection of postural disorders, deviations in physical development and correction of existing changes.From the first years of a child's life, it is necessary to engage in physical exercises, outdoor sports, games, monitor posture and avoid overloading the spine.

Key activities that help maintain a healthy back include:

  • A rational regime of work and rest: avoid prolonged sitting, get up periodically, do back stretches, keep your back straight, watch your posture, sleep on a semi-rigid bed;
  • Elimination of spine overloads: do not lift heavy objects, especially in a bent position, avoid falls and jumps from heights, spine injuries, monitor body weight;
  • Systematic exercises for the back;
  • Proper nutrition;
  • Timely diagnosis and elimination of back pain and discomfort.
